Literature summary for 3.4.22.15 extracted from

  • Leon-Janampa, N.; Liendo, R.; Gilman, R.H.; Padilla, C.; Garcia, H.H.; Gonzales, A.; Sheen, P.; Pajuelo, M.J.; Zimic, M.; Zimic, M.
    Characterization of a novel cathepsin L-like protease from Taenia solium metacestodes for the immunodiagnosis of porcine cysticercosis (2019), Vet. Parasitol., 267, 9-16 .
    View publication on PubMedView publication on EuropePMC

Application

Application Comment Organism
diagnostics the enzyme is a candidate antigen to diagnose porcine cysticercosis via ELISA immunoassay Taenia solium

Cloned(Commentary)

Cloned (Comment) Organism
DNA and amino acid sequence determination and analysis, sequence comparisons and phylogenetic analysis, recombinant expression in Spodoptera frugiperda SF9 cells using the baculovirus expression system, subcloning in Escherichia coli DH10Bac cells Taenia solium

General Information

General Information Comment Organism
additional information enzyme TsolCL has cathepsin L-conserved amino acid residues in the catalytic site, i.e. Gln8, Cys14, His159, Asn179 and Trp181, and the motif GCNGG. TsolCL is able to distinguish circulating IgG antibodies between healthy animals and naturally infected pigs with cysticercosis Taenia solium
